Contents: Origins of the Alliance, 1948-1949 --
An Unequal Triad: The United States, the Western Union, and NATO --
The "Atlantic" Component of NATO --
The Mutual Defense Assistance Act of 1949 --
NATO in the First Generation, 1950-1967 --
The Impact of Sputnik on NATO --
The Berlin Crisis, 1958-1962: Views from the Pentagon --
Les debats strategiques --
NATO in the Second Generation, 1968-1989 --
The U.S. and NATO in the Johnson Years --
NATO and the Nixon Doctrine: Ten Years Later --
The INF Treaty and the Future of NATO: Lessons from the 1960s --
NATO in the Third Generation, from 1991 --
NATO after the Cold War --
NATO at Fifty --
NATO: A Counterfactual History --
The North Atlantic Treaty, Washington, D.C., April 4, 1949.
